Why Content Marketing is the Backbone of Every Digital Strategy

Paid ads get you traffic. SEO gets you visibility. But content marketing is what makes every other channel work better — and it's the only digital strategy that builds an asset you actually own.

Every digital marketing strategy eventually hits the same wall: you can't buy your way to brand authority. You can't run enough ads to earn trust. You can't outspend your way to customer loyalty. Content is the currency that does what money can't.

Content Marketing's Multiplier Effect

Here's why content marketing is the backbone of everything: it makes every other channel more effective. Your SEO rankings depend on content. Your social media needs content to post. Your email campaigns need content to send. Your paid ads need landing page content to convert. Remove content from your marketing stack and everything else collapses.

"Content is not one channel in your marketing mix. It's the fuel that powers every other channel."

The Asset vs. Expense Mindset

Most marketing spend is expense: you stop paying, the results stop. A Facebook ad campaign generates leads while it's running and zero the moment you pause. Content is different. A well-optimized blog post you publish today may drive organic traffic for the next five years. It's an asset that appreciates over time.

What Great Content Marketing Looks Like

Great content marketing is not about volume — it's about depth and relevance. One exceptional, deeply-researched 3,000-word guide will outperform ten thin 500-word posts every single time. It answers the exact questions your target customer is asking. It demonstrates your expertise. It builds the trust that eventually converts a reader into a buyer.

The Content-SEO Compound Effect

Content marketing and SEO are inseparable. High-quality content earns backlinks naturally. More backlinks improve domain authority. Higher domain authority makes all your pages rank better. Better rankings mean more traffic. More traffic means more readers who share your content — and the flywheel spins faster.

This compounding effect extends into AI-powered search — getting your content cited by Google AI Overviews, ChatGPT, and Perplexity is now a core objective of any serious content strategy.

Distribution: The Underrated Half of Content Marketing

Creating great content is 50% of the job. Distribution is the other 50% — and most brands skip it. Every piece of content you create should be distributed across email, social media, relevant communities, syndication platforms, and paid promotion. The best content strategy in the world fails without aggressive distribution.

Measuring Content Marketing ROI

Content marketing ROI is measured over months, not days. Track: organic traffic growth, keyword ranking improvements, email subscribers, lead generation from content, and assisted conversion rates. Brands with mature content marketing programs report content driving 3x more leads at 1/3 the cost of traditional outbound.

If your digital strategy doesn't have content at its core, you're building on sand. Start with a content audit, identify your audience's most pressing questions, and commit to publishing consistently. The compounding returns begin after six months — but they never stop.

Content marketing works best when it maps to your marketing funnel at every stage — from awareness blog posts to consideration case studies to decision-stage landing pages.
